One simple activity you can do with your preschooler is to go on a “red hunt” around your house or neighborhood. Look for objects that are red and have your child point them out. You can make it into a game by seeing who can find the most red items!
Another fun activity is to create a red-themed sensory bin. Fill a container with red items like pom poms, toy cars, and plastic fruits. Let your child explore the textures and shapes of the items while reinforcing their recognition of the color red.
If you’re looking for a printable activity, you can find free red-themed coloring pages online. Print out a few pages and let your child color to their heart’s content. This is a great way to practice fine motor skills and creativity while focusing on the color red.
